 Psalm 147 - 2nd Version
Psalm 147 CHRISTUS DER 1ST MEIN LEBEN (BREMEN) | Same-Tune Hymns | Bible Passage
|
Author: |  |
Scottish Psalter |
|
Musician: | |
Melody by MELCHIOR VULPIUS, c. 1560-1615 |
1 PRAISE God! 'tis good and pleasant, And comely to adore; Jehovah builds up Salem, Her outcasts doth restore. 2 He heals the broken-hearted, And makes the wounded live; The starry hosts he numbers, And names to all doth give.
3 Our Lord is great and mighty; His wisdom none can know; The Lord doth raise the lowly, And sinners overthrow. 4 O thank and praise Jehovah! Praise him on harp with mirth, The heaven with clouds who covers, And sends his rain on earth.
5 He clothes with grass the mountains, And gives the beasts their food; He hears the crying ravens, And feeds their tender brood. 6 In horse's strength delights not, Nor speed of man loves he; The Lord loves all who fear him, And to his mercy flee.
7 O Salem, praise Jehovah, Thy God, O Zion, praise; For he thy gates has strengthened, And blessed thy sons with grace. 8 With peace he'll bless thy borders, The finest wheat afford; He sends forth his commandment, And swiftly speeds his word.
9 Like wool the snow he giveth, Spreads hail o'er all the land, Hoar frost like ashes scatters; Who can his cold withstand? 10 Then forth his word he sendeth, He makes his wind to blow; The snow and ice are melted, Again the waters flow.
11 He shows his word to Jacob, To Israel's seed alone; His statutes and his judgments The heathen have not known. Praise ye the Lord!

BIBLE PASSAGE:
1 ¶ Praise ye the LORD: for it is good to sing praises unto our God; for it is pleasant; and praise is comely. 2 The LORD doth build up Jerusalem: he gathereth together the outcasts of Israel. 3 He healeth the broken in heart, and bindeth up their wounds. 4 He telleth the number of the stars; he calleth them all by their names. 5 Great is our Lord, and of great power: his understanding is infinite. 6 The LORD lifteth up the meek: he casteth the wicked down to the ground. 7 Sing unto the LORD with thanksgiving; sing praise upon the harp unto our God: 8 Who covereth the heaven with clouds, who prepareth rain for the earth, who maketh grass to grow upon the mountains. 9 He giveth to the beast his food, and to the young ravens which cry. 10 He delighteth not in the strength of the horse: he taketh not pleasure in the legs of a man. 11 The LORD taketh pleasure in them that fear him, in those that hope in his mercy. 12 ¶ Praise the LORD, O Jerusalem; praise thy God, O Zion. 13 For he hath strengthened the bars of thy gates; he hath blessed thy children within thee. 14 He maketh peace in thy borders, and filleth thee with the finest of the wheat. 15 He sendeth forth his commandment upon earth: his word runneth very swiftly. 16 He giveth snow like wool: he scattereth the hoarfrost like ashes. 17 He casteth forth his ice like morsels: who can stand before his cold? 18 He sendeth out his word, and melteth them: he causeth his wind to blow, and the waters flow. 19 He sheweth his word unto Jacob, his statutes and his judgments unto Israel. 20 He hath not dealt so with any nation: and as for his judgments, they have not known them. Praise ye the LORD.
